I 4.1 Fortgeschrittene Methoden des Qualitätsmanagements (FQM) (Advanced Methods Of Quality Management) Learning objectives: Students are familiarised with progressive methods of quality management and their applications in industrial companies and service organisations. On this basis they are able to systematically improve the quality management system of a business and develop it on to the point of excellence. Prior knowledge / requirements: Applicants must have a basic understanding of quality and process management, and a knowledge of standard methods and relevant QM system standards such as ISO 9001 Contents: A selection of these or other methods depending on topicality: • Total Quality Management (TQM) with relevant models for implementation (e.g. EFQM) • Indicators and BSC • Six Sigma • Design For Six Sigma • Change management • Audits • Strategy Development • Target Deployment Literature (a selection, regularly updated): Bläsing, J., Praxishandbuch Qualitätssicherung, Volume 2, Module F1, May 1987 Bläsing, J.: Das Excellence Buch: Anerkannte Spitzenleistung im Beispiel, TQU, 2004. Course type: Seminar, with the preparation and presentation of a seminar project on selected topics Duration: 4 SWS Credits: 5 ECTS points Estimated workload: 28 x 1.5 contact hours; 28 x 1 h follow‐up study; 60 h to be spent working on the seminar project and preparing the presentation; total workload 130 h Assessments: Written report approx. 30 pages in length, written abstract (handout), 30 to 45 minute presentation with discussion Lecturer: Prof. Dr. Manfred Hopfenmüller Module offered / repeat options: 3
The module is offered each summer semester; in the winter semester students can attend a parallel course as part of the Logistics Master study programme
